Horse Stable

Horse Stable

This is known as one of the earlier works of the many examples of the same type picture painted from the Muromachi to the Edo periods. The harmonized arrangement of the horse stable occupying the entire composition, a bamboo grove growing straight up in the background, and variously posed tethered horses, is wonderful. During restoration done in 1998, the order of the four center sheets in the right screen was proved to be mistaken, and therefore corrected.
